Troy Lee Berry, 75, 1546 Broad Street, Elizabethton, passed away on Monday, December 19, 2016, at the residence.
A native of Carter County, he was a son of the late Arthur and Letha Willis Berry.
Mr. Berry worked for several years in Cleveland, Ohio and retired from J & W Windows. He was of the Free Will Baptist Faith.
In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by a son, Johnny Ray Berry; two sisters, Trina Berry and Beulah White; and four brothers, Roy, William, Mack and Rev. L.D. Berry.
Survivors include two sons, Curtis and Timothy Berry, both of Elizabethton; seven grandchildren, 11 great-grandchildren; three sisters, Stella Benfield, Morganton, N.C., Susie Sneed and Trula Berry, both of Elizabethton; two brothers, Harold Berry, North Wilkesboro, N.C., and Clifford Berry, Marion, N.C.; and several nieces and nephews.
